X-Ray Scanning & Inspections

Radiographic inspection is performed annually to verify the integrity of the garment’s protective material. This critical step identifies which garments are safe to use and which need retirement.

Comprehensive X-Ray Imaging

All garments are scanned to detect cracks, tears, or defects in the lead protection that compromise radiation safety. Even small imperfections create exposure risks that visual or tactile inspections miss.

Digital Documentation in RadComply

Every scan image is captured and stored in RadComply® to track the integrity of each garment over time. Year-over-year comparisons show exactly when protective materials have deteriorated beyond safe use, helping you make informed replacement decisions.

Garment Repairs

After inspection, all garments are assessed for cosmetic damage that can be repaired to extend their lifespan. We replace broken buckles and worn Velcro, mend torn seams and ripped straps, and add hanging straps to skirts. These complimentary repairs keep garments in working condition longer, directly reducing your annual replacement costs.

Deep Cleaning & Disinfection

Our proprietary two-step cleaning and disinfection process goes far beyond surface wipes to eliminate the bacteria, sweat, and debris embedded in fabric fibers.

Step One: Deep Cleaning with Specialty Agents

Each garment is cleaned using friction and a proprietary blend of cleaning agents that penetrate fabric to remove dirt, sweat, debris, and dangerous bacteria. This process removes stains and contaminants that have seeped into the material over time. Since you cannot disinfect a dirty surface, it is then ATP tested to confirm that it’s been effectively cleaned before the disinfection process.

Step Two: Professional Disinfection

Once surface contaminants are removed, each garment undergoes a high-level disinfection process using hospital-grade solutions proven to be bactericidal, viricidal, fungicidal, and sporicidal. These agents eliminate hard-to-kill organisms like Staphylococcus aureus, Clostridium difficile, and even MRSA spores that often remain in garment fibers after routine wipe-downs. Our disinfectants were carefully selected and validated to ensure effectiveness without degrading garment materials.

Why Wipes Aren’t Enough

Wipes don’t clean—they only move surface grime around while sweat, fluids, and pathogens soak deep into the fabric. The result? Contaminants stay embedded and multiply. Only professional deep cleaning with friction-based removal and medical-grade disinfectants can fully eliminate what’s lurking beneath the surface and protect your team from exposure.
